Wireless Modules **Introducing the RN2903: A High-Performance RF Module for LoRa Applications**  

The RN2903 is a cutting-edge RF module designed to deliver seamless connectivity for LoRaWAN applications. Engineered for reliability and efficiency, this compact module integrates a powerful LoRa transceiver, enabling long-range communication with minimal power consumption. Ideal for IoT deployments, smart cities, and industrial automation, the RN2903 ensures robust performance in diverse environments.  

Featuring compliance with LoRaWAN Class A specifications, the RN2903 supports bidirectional communication, making it well-suited for sensor networks, asset tracking, and remote monitoring. Its ultra-low power consumption extends battery life, reducing maintenance needs in hard-to-reach installations. The module operates in the 902–928 MHz frequency band, ensuring compatibility with North American LoRaWAN networks.  

With an integrated microcontroller and pre-loaded firmware, the RN2903 simplifies development, allowing engineers to focus on application-specific customization rather than RF protocol implementation. Its UART interface facilitates easy integration with host systems, while built-in security features, including AES-128 encryption, safeguard data transmission.  

Designed for durability, the RN2903 performs reliably in challenging conditions, with an operating temperature range of -40°C to +85°C. Whether deployed in agriculture, logistics, or smart metering, this module provides a scalable, future-proof solution for low-power, wide-area networking.
